Grasping Hardwood vs. Softwood Lumber

When it comes to building supplies, hardwood and softwood lumber often cause builders confused. Though their names might seem straightforward, these two types of wood differ in several key aspects.

Hardwood lumber is sourced from broadleaf trees that lose their leaves seasonally. These trees typically grow gradually, resulting in denser, more durable wood with a pronounced grain pattern. Common examples of hardwood comprise oak, maple, and cherry.

Softwood lumber, on the other hand, comes from evergreen trees that possess cones and needles. These varieties often grow faster, producing wood that is lighter and more readily shaped. Examples of softwoods include pine, fir, and spruce.

Ultimately, the best choice between hardwood and softwood depends on the specific application.

Ensuring Wood Lumber Storage for Longevity

Wood lumber is a durable material but its longevity can be substantially affected by storage practices. To optimize the lifespan of your wood lumber, it's crucial to implement proper storage techniques. A well-ventilated area is essential to avoid moisture buildup, which can lead to warping, rotting, and insect infestation.

Storing lumber off the ground on skids helps avoid contact with damp surfaces and allows for proper airflow. Additionally, covering lumber with a breathable cover can protect it from ultraviolet (UV) damage and fluctuations in temperature.

Regularly examining your stored lumber for signs of degradation is crucial for early detection and prevention of further issues. By following these storage guidelines, you can help ensure that your wood lumber remains a valuable resource for years to come.

Wood Lumber Processing: From Forest to Factory Lumber

From towering trees in the forest to the bustling mill floor, wood lumber processing undergoes a fascinating transformation. It all starts with careful selection of pulpwood, extracted from sustainably cultivated forests. These logs are then shipped to processing facilities, where they face a series of intricate processes to transform them into usable lumber. First, the logs are stripped and evaluated based on their size, quality, and intended use.

Next, they are sawn into planks, boards, and other desired shapes using powerful circular saws. The lumber is then seasoned to reduce its moisture content and prevent warping or cracking. Finally, the processed lumber undergoes further treatment such as smoothing to achieve the desired appearance. The result is a wide selection of high-quality lumber products ready for various applications in construction, furniture making, and countless other industries.
